Dan Slott is thoroughly enjoying his time on such a high profile book like “Mighty Avengers.” Not only does it give him the chance to play with a compelling characters, it also affords him the opportunity to shine the light on several Marvel titles that many readers may not be familiar with. “There are the mainstream Marvel books like ‘New Avengers’ and ‘Captain America’ and there’s all these books that have a cult status but are so brilliant that they deserve way more readers and a lot more love, like Fred Van Lente and Greg Pak’s ‘Incredible Hercules,’ Duane Swierczynski’s ‘Iron Fist,’ Rick Remender’s ‘Punisher,’ Paul Cornell’s ‘Captain Britain and MI13’ and all the cosmic books by Abnett and Lanning,” Slott said. “A lot of what we’re hoping to do in ‘Mighty Avengers’ is be the thread that ties them into the Avengers universe titles. I’d love to have Rick’s Marvel U take on the Punisher show up, or set up an Avengers/Guardians team-up.
“We had brief cameos of Captain Britain and MI13 in our last two issues. And at the start of the current issue, there’s tip of the hat to Punisher. We’re going to try and showcase things like the cosmic books and maybe pop over to England for an issue. So we’re going to try really hard to showcase some of the Marvel Universe that might get sidelined for bigger, splashier things. We want to show off some books that really deserve your love.”
